HWM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2018 in Review

509 of the 4,374 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Howmet Aerospace (HWM) for Q3 2018, worth a combined $8.93B — up 30% from $6.85B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 75 funds opened new HWM positions and 58 closed out — a net gain of 17 holders — while 148 added to existing stakes and 180 trimmed.

The largest buyer was D.E. Shaw & Co, adding an estimated $78M. The largest seller was Invesco, cutting an estimated $63.2M.
